Я пытаюсь добавить время входа и выхода в таблицу базы данных и рассчитать общее время сверхурочной работы. - PullRequest
0 голосов
/ 23 апреля 2019

Я пытаюсь рассчитать сверхурочную работу

public ActionResult Attendence()
{
   // Accessing database 
   var hour = db.Student_Attendence.ToList();
   List<HoursSpent> hourlist = new List<HoursSpent>();
   HoursSpent spent = new HoursSpent();
   var entertime = spent.InTime;

   foreach (var item in hour)
   {
       // since starttime is a string in the db and intime is DateTime.
       item.Student.StartTime = Convert.ToString(entertime);
       item.Student.Name = spent.Name;
       item.DateTime = spent.Date;

       var exittime = spent.OutTime;

       item.Student.EndTime = Convert.ToString(exittime);
       var totaltime = spent.Hourspent;

       if (exittime != null)
       {
           totaltime = exittime - entertime;
       }

       hourlist.Add(item);
   }          

   return View(hourlist);

}

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...